George Clooney has explained the story of how he gave his 14 closest friends $1 million each, in cash. In 2013, when Clooney was 52, single, and preparing to appear in the space thriller “Gravity,” which became a hit that year, he came up with a special way to thank 14 of his closest friends for their support through the years, giving them $1 million each.

In a recent interview with GQ, Clooney said that he was trying to think what to give his friends who helped him through his tough times. “I thought, ‘what I do have are these guys who’ve all, over a period of 35 years, helped me in one way or another,” he said.

“I’ve slept on their couches when

I was broke. They loaned me money when I was broke. They helped me when I needed help over the years. And I’ve helped them over the years. We’re all good friends. And I thought, you know, without them I don’t have any of this. And we’re all really close, and I just thought basically if I get hit by a bus, they’re all in the will.” Clooney rented an old van that had “Florist” written on the outside, loaded up 14 Tumi bags each with a million dollars in cash, a move reminiscen­t of his Ocean’s franchise, and invited his friends over to his place.

He said, recalling the day: “I just held up a map and I just pointed to all the places I got to go in the world and all the things I’ve gotten to see because of them. And I said, ‘How do you repay people like that?’ And I said, ‘Oh, well: How about a million bucks?’ ”

One year later, almost to the day, he married human rights lawyer Amal Alamuddin — they had met just before the million-dollar giveaway but were not dating. Since then he has become a father to twins Ella and Alexander and now has even more dollar signs to his name.

The “Ocean’s Eleven” actor went on to say that marriage changed him “because I had never been in the position where someone else’s life was infinitely more important to me than my own. You know? And then tack on two more individual­s, who are small and have to be fed.”

In the GQ profile, Clooney also revealed one of his reasons for stepping back from acting in recent years. “I would generally rather spend time with Amal than do anything else,” he said.
